Pierre Testu-Brissy
Pierre Testu-Brissy (or possibly Tessu-Brissy) (1770? – 1829) was a pioneering French balloonist who achieved fame for making flights astride his horse. Ballooning career Testu-Brissy made his first balloon ascent in 1785 or 1786, and the first night ascent on 11 May or 18 June 1786 in a hydrogen balloon. He subsequently undertook more than 50 flights in his lifetime. Gaston Tissandier's ''Histoire des ballons et des aéronautes célèbres'' (''History of famous balloons and aeronauts'') (published in 1887) described Testu-Brissy's earliest ballooning thus : * ''During the last years of the eighteenth century, besides the military applications by men of heart and patriotism, balloons continued to contribute to national and military festivals. Three years before the Revolution, Testu-Brissy, a new aeronaut, gave himself the title of physicist and announced plans for a twenty-four hour balloon flight, using a hydrogen balloon with oars similar to Jean-Pierre Blanchard.' ...

André-Jacques Garnerin
André-Jacques Garnerin (31 January 176918 August 1823) was a French balloonist and the inventor of the frameless parachute. He was appointed Official Aeronaut of France. Biography Garnerin was born in Paris. He was captured by British troops during the first phase of the French Revolutionary Wars 1792–1797, turned over to the Austrians and held as a prisoner of war in Buda in Hungary for three years. Balloons and parachutes Ballooning Garnerin, a student of the ballooning pioneer professor Jacques Charles, was involved with the flight of hot air balloons, and worked with his older brother Jean-Baptiste-Olivier Garnerin (1766–1849) in most of his ballooning activities. Eventually he was appointed Official Aeronaut of France. Jacques Charles
Jacques Alexandre César Charles (November 12, 1746 – April 7, 1823) was a French inventor, scientist, mathematician, and balloonist. Charles wrote almost nothing about mathematics, and most of what has been credited to him was due to mistaking him with another Jacques Charles, also a member of the Paris Academy of Sciences, entering on May 12, 1785. He was sometimes called Charles the Geometer. Charles and the Robert brothers launched the world's first unmanned hydrogen-filled gas balloon in August 1783; then in December 1783, Charles and his co-pilot Nicolas-Louis Robert ascended to a height of about 1,800 feet (550 m) in a manned gas balloon. Their pioneering use of hydrogen for lift led to this type of balloon being named a ''Charlière'' (as opposed to a Montgolfière which used hot air). Vendémiaire
Vendémiaire () was the first month in the French Republican calendar. The month was named after the Occitan word ''vendemiaire'' (grape harvester). Vendémiaire was the first month of the autumn quarter (''mois d'automne''). It started on the day of the autumnal equinox, which fell between 22 September and 24 September, inclusive. It thus ended between 21 October and 23 October, and was the season of the vintage in the wine districts of northern France. It follows the Sansculottides of the past year and precedes Brumaire. Day name table Like all FRC months Vendémiaire lasted 30 days and was divided into three 10-day weeks, called ''décades'' (decades). French Consulate
The Consulate (french: Le Consulat) was the top-level Government of France from the fall of the Directory in the coup of 18 Brumaire on 10 November 1799 until the start of the Napoleonic Empire on 18 May 1804. By extension, the term ''The Consulate'' also refers to this period of French history. During this period, Napoleon Bonaparte, as First Consul (), established himself as the head of a more authoritarian, autocratic, and centralized republican government in France while not declaring himself sole ruler. Due to the long-lasting institutions established during these years, Robert B. Holtman has called the Consulate "one of the most important periods of all French history." Napoleon brought authoritarian personal rule which has been viewed as military dictatorship. Château De Bellevue
The Château de Bellevue () was a small château built for Madame de Pompadour in 1750. It was constructed on a broad plateau in Meudon, above a slope overlooking the Seine to the east, but was demolished in 1823 and little remains. History At the instigation of Louis XV, Charles François Paul Le Normant de Tournehem, ''directeur général'' of the ''Bâtiments du Roi'', negotiated the purchase of the land from its various owners, located between Louis' châteaux at Meudon and Saint-Cloud. Ange-Jacques Gabriel, ''Premier architecte du Roi'', proposed the construction of a pleasure house to be named "Bellevue", referring to its views over the Seine. In 1749, Louis gave the land to Madame de Pompadour, who delegated the building to her architect, Jean Cailleteau (called "Lassurance the younger"), assisted in the gardens by Jean-Charles Garnier d'Isle.
